The TEKTON3504 5-Inch Precision Needle Nose Pliers are expertly designed for professionals who demand precision and control. With a long, ultra-thin nose and self-opening action, these pliers make it easy to work in tight spaces while reducing muscle fatigue. Crafted from durable forged carbon steel, they ensure longevity and reliability in every task.

interesting definition of "precision"
i don't really like these pliers. for one, i had to sand them down a bit as there was a burr at the tip of the nose, and every time i opened and shut them filings were coming out where the jaw was supposed to meet. where the jaw closes, even before i touched them, there was visible light shining through, and it looks from the sides like they're snarling at me from the weird uneven way they sort of close at the grinds, and from the front the nose doesn't form a circle or a decent oval, more like a pill capsule shape where there's a big gap in the center so it isn't even angled straight. "precision" isn't exactly a word i would use to describe them. they'll be fine to have in the drawer but you definitely get what you pay for and i don't expect them to last long - especially not if i was able to sand that burr off with a fingernail file in under a minute.also, i have very tiny hands, even for a woman, and these are the first pliers i have ever used where the handles, while comfortable, feel too short. these are 'pinkies out' pliers - rather than using your hands, which is how i normally would, the only way to really work them properly with even the comfort grip is with my thumb on one side and first three fingers on the other, zero palm action, and no pinky. i can see my finger knuckles getting cramps in the future as they'd be doing all the work as opposed to my whole hand sharing in the labor and spreading out the force.

Not bad for the price
This is a very small pair of pliers, and considering the price (I paid 4 bucks for mine) they're pretty nice. The jaws have decent alignment and the riveted hinge is quite smooth. The spring tension is about the right strength, although the spring looks a bit flimsy and may wear out over time. They're not really designed for heavy duty use, though, and the price is right, so get these if you need some very delicate needle nose pliers at a good price. Tekton has a good warranty, but again, these are cheap pliers, so don't expect them to stand up to anything but very light tasks.
